Is the tax-payer shelling out too much to sustain social partnership?
Yesterday, it was reported that radiographers, radiation therapists, clinical specialists and radiography service managers in hospitals are to be paid an additional allowance of €1,800 every year. They are getting this boost in their pay packets for agreeing that radiography units at hospitals will open from 8am until 6pm rather than the current hours of 9am to 5pm.
They are not being paid this extra money because they are doing any extra work — the normal working week of each individual radiographer or radiation therapist will stay the same. They are getting this pay-out because some of them will be rostered to start and go home an hour earlier and others will be rostered to start and finish an hour later.
